How to fill out business plan fill in

Illustration

Point by point, here's how to fill out business plans:

01
Start by identifying your business goals and objectives. Clearly define what you hope to achieve with your business and how you plan to do it.
02
Conduct market research to understand your target audience, competition, and industry trends. This will help you develop a comprehensive understanding of your business environment.
03
Determine the structure of your business plan. It usually includes sections such as executive summary, company description, market analysis, organization and management, product/service line, marketing and sales strategies, funding requests, and financial projections.
04
Provide a thorough description of your business, including details about the products or services you offer, your target market, your unique selling proposition, and any competitive advantages you may have.
05
Develop a marketing and sales strategy that outlines how you will attract and retain customers. This should include your pricing strategies, distribution channels, promotional activities, and customer acquisition plans.
06
Describe your management team and organizational structure. Highlight the key individuals involved in running the business and explain their roles and responsibilities.
07
Create a financial plan that includes your startup costs, revenue projections, and expense forecasts. This section should also include cash flow statements, balance sheets, and profit and loss statements.
08
Clearly define your funding needs and outline how you plan to use the funds. If you require financing, detail the amount you are seeking and how it will be utilized to grow your business.
09
Review and revise your business plan regularly. As your business evolves, it's crucial to update your plan to reflect any changes in your strategies, industry, or market conditions.

Who needs business plans for?

01
Entrepreneurs and startup founders who are seeking funding from investors or lenders. A business plan is essential to showcase the viability and potential profitability of their business to secure financial support.
02
Existing businesses that are planning to expand, launch new products, or enter new markets. A business plan helps to evaluate the feasibility and profitability of these initiatives, as well as attract additional financing if needed.
03
Individuals who want to assess the viability of a business idea before investing their time, money, and resources. A well-defined business plan can provide insights into the potential risks, challenges, and profitability of a venture.
